Overview

Ribosomal protein L24 pseudogene 2 (RPL24P2) is a processed pseudogene of the ribosomal protein L24 gene, meaning it is a non-functional genetic element in the human genome derived from the parent ribosomal protein gene RPL24. As with many ribosomal protein pseudogenes, RPL24P2 does not encode an active protein and is not known to be transcribed or translated in a manner that impacts protein synthesis or cellular function. Instead, RPL24P2 represents a remnant of genome evolution, often used in research to understand gene duplication, pseudogene formation, and genomic organization. Pseudogenes such as RPL24P2 can serve as genomic markers but are not considered therapeutic or pharmacological targets, nor are they associated with disease pathogenesis, drug action, or clinical biomarkers.
